Shape the future of Health, Safety & Fire consultancy in education.

At Judicium Education, we help schools create safer environments for children, staff and visitors. Our multi-award-winning (BESA, 2025 and FSM, 2026) Health, Safety & Fire team supports thousands of education settings across the UK through expert consultancy, audits, training and practical advice, giving school leaders the confidence to meet their legal responsibilities.

As part of Supporting Education Group (SEG), we're proud to be building the UK's leading provider of professional services to the education sector. Our success is built on expertise, collaboration and an unwavering commitment to delivering exceptional service to every client.

We're now looking for an experienced Health, Safety & Fire Team Leader to join our growing team.

About the Role:

This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ced Health, Safety & Fire Consultant who is ready to take the next step into leadership.

You'll continue to manage your own portfolio of education clients while leading, coaching and supporting a small team of consultants, ensuring consistently high standards of service delivery and helping colleagues develop and thrive.

Working closely with the leadership team, you'll play an important role in driving operational excellence, maintaining quality standards, supporting continuous improvement and contributing to the future direction of the service. You'll also take ownership of a specialist area, such as Fire Safety, Health & Safety, Training or Onboarding, helping to shape best practice across the wider team.

If you enjoy developing people just as much as supporting clients, this is a fantastic opportunity to make a real impact.

What you'll be doing:

  • Leading, coaching and developing a team of Health, Safety & Fire Consultants.
  • Managing your own portfolio of education clients, delivering high-quality consultancy and advice.
  • Supporting quality assurance through case reviews, compliance oversight and constructive feedback.
  • Building strong relationships with Multi Academy Trusts and other education clients.
  • Driving consistency, continuous improvement and operational excellence across the team.
  • Supporting service innovation, knowledge sharing and the development of best practice.
  • Acting as a role model, providing guidance, accountability and leadership across the service.

About You:

We're looking for someone who combines technical expertise with a genuine passion for developing others.

You'll ideally have:

  • Proven experience as a Health, Safety & Fire Consultant.
  • Experience managing relationships with Multi Academy Trusts (MATs).
  • Previous experience leading, coaching or mentoring colleagues.
  • Strong knowledge of health, safety and fire legislation within the education sector.
  • Confidence reviewing work, maintaining quality standards and managing risk.
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ills.
  • A proactive mindset with a passion for continuous improvement and innovation.

Our Benefits:

  • 28 days holiday and get an extra day for each year you stay with us, up to max 33 days PLUS bank holidays
  • Health Cash Plan, once you've passed probation, which includes access to a private GP
  • From day 1, free life insurance covering up to x4 your salary
  • We'll both add money into your pension pot after 3 months
  • Choose what flexible benefits you want after you've passed probation - this could be buying extra holiday, dental, topping up your healthcare plan, bikes, gym membership, electric cars and give as you earn
  • Learning and development opportunities
  • Volunteer days - 3 paid volunteer days a year, with 2 dedicated to Education
